Advancements in Genomic Technologies
Technological innovations are transforming the landscape of the Precision Genomic Testing Market. The advent of next-generation sequencing (NGS) and CRISPR technology has revolutionized the ability to analyze genetic material with unprecedented accuracy and speed. These advancements not only facilitate comprehensive genomic profiling but also reduce the costs associated with testing. For instance, the cost of sequencing a human genome has plummeted from over 100 million dollars to less than 1,000 dollars in recent years. Such developments are likely to drive the adoption of genomic testing across various healthcare settings, as clinicians seek to leverage these technologies for improved diagnostic capabilities and personalized treatment strategies.
